Usage
The cards are hosted via GitHub Pages.
Visit card generator: http://lab.lepture.com/github-cards/
widget.js
You can include the widget.js
script, it will create the embed iframes
for you.
Example of user card:
<div class="github-card" data-user="lepture"></div>
<script src="https://cdn.jsdelivr.net/gh/lepture/github-cards@latest/jsdelivr/widget.js"></script>
Example of repo card:
<div class="github-card" data-user="lepture" data-repo="github-cards"></div>
<script src="https://cdn.jsdelivr.net/gh/lepture/github-cards@latest/jsdelivr/widget.js"></script>
Data parameters:
- user: GitHub username
- repo: GitHub repository name
- width: Embed width you want, default is 400
- height: Embed height you want, default is 200
- theme: GitHub card theme, default is
default
- target: If you want to open links in new tab, set it to
blank
- client_id: Your app client_id, optional
- client_secret: Your app client_secret, optional
You can also define in meta tags:
<meta name="gc:base" content="http://lab.lepture.com/github-cards/">
<meta name="gc:theme" content="medium">
<meta name="gc:client-id" content="client id string">
<meta name="gc:client-secret" content="client secret string">
Limitation
There are some limitations for github cards.
- GitHub API rate limitation
- No interaction. You can't actually follow someone
SSL support
GitHub Cards is available on jsdelivr now. Use widget hosted on jsdelivr:
<div class="github-card" data-user="lepture" data-repo="github-cards"></div>
<script src="https://cdn.jsdelivr.net/gh/lepture/github-cards@latest/jsdelivr/widget.js"></script>
